Key Features and Highlights
This workflow enables rapid retrieval of all task data within the Flow system through manual triggering. It facilitates one-click bulk extraction of task information, supports returning the complete set of tasks, and streamlines subsequent processing and analysis.
Core Problem Addressed
It helps users overcome the cumbersome process of obtaining task data on the Flow platform, which typically requires querying tasks individually. By enabling efficient and automated aggregation of task data, it significantly enhances work productivity.
Application Scenarios
- Project managers needing a quick overview of all tasks in Flow
- Business analysts collecting task data prior to statistical analysis
- Automated office workflows requiring synchronization of Flow task data with other systems or reports
Main Workflow Steps
- User manually triggers the workflow via the trigger node
- The workflow invokes the Flow node to perform the “Get All Tasks (getAll)” operation
- All task data from Flow is returned for further use or export
Involved Systems or Services
- Flow: serves as the task management and data source system
- n8n Manual Trigger Node: initiates the workflow

Update Roles by Excel
This workflow automates the processing of Excel files to achieve batch updates of user roles in the Zammad system. Users simply need to upload an Excel file containing email addresses and role IDs, and the system will automatically download, parse, and match the corresponding users to complete the role updates. This process eliminates cumbersome manual operations, significantly enhancing the efficiency and accuracy of permission management, making it suitable for scenarios where IT administrators and human resources departments need to quickly adjust user permissions.
Steam + CF Report
This workflow receives domain query requests via Webhook, automatically verifies the domain format and DNS records, checks whether it is using Cloudflare services, and promptly sends alert emails to the Cloudflare and Steam security teams based on the results. It integrates command-line tools for domain resolution, ensuring data accuracy and logical rigor, effectively assisting the cybersecurity team in quickly identifying and reporting potential phishing websites, enhancing the response efficiency to phishing threats, and protecting user asset security.
